Moorhead, Fargo Mayors Weigh in on Federal Judge’s Block of F-M Diversion Project

The $2.2 billion proposal calls for a diversion channel to carry floodwaters around the Fargo area

MINNEAPOLIS, Minn. — U.S. District Judge John Tunheim has blocked construction on the F-M Diversion. Tunheim has ruled that the project needs to obtain the necessary permits from Minnesota before construction can proceed. Minnesota so far has rejected the permits. The $2.2 billion proposal calls for a diversion channel to carry floodwaters around the Fargo area. The F-M Diversion Authority and…

Fargo’s Holy Cross Cemetery Vandalized, Vehicle Taken

Cemetery records were not taken

FARGO, ND — The office and shop at Holy Cross Cemetery in north Fargo were burglarized over the long holiday weekend. The superintendent said a pickup and laptop were stolen and the office was ransacked. Cemetery records were not taken. The stolen pickup is a white, 2003 Ford F-250 with some damage to the box.
